Abstract
A mirror has a housing containing batteries and a folding arm which carries a mirror. Adjustment mechanism extends from the housing along the arm to the mirror.

11. A remotely positionable mirror, comprising:
-
a body; an elongate arm connected near one end thereof to said body; a connector attached to the other end of said arm and adjustable with respect to said arm about each of two transverse axes; a mirror mounted on said connector; adjustment means extending along said arm from the vicinity of said body to said connector for adjusting the orientation of said connector and said mirror with respect to said arm about said axes; said adjustment means includes an elongate rod shiftably mounted on said arm for translation in the direction of the axis of said rod, and for angular rotation about the axis of said rod; said connector includes a lever pivotally connected to said arm and connected to said rod, whereby said lever is rocked about its pivotal connection when said rod is shifted in the direction of its axis; said connector also includes a socket on said lever and a pintle in said socket for rotation relative to said lever about an axis perpendicular to the axis of the pivotal connection of said lever on said arm, said pintle being connected to said adjustment means for rotation relative to said lever when said rod is rotated about its axis. - View Dependent Claims (12)

13. A remotely positionable mirror, comprising:
-
a body; an elongate arm connected near one end thereof to said body and formed of a plurality of hinged sections; a connector attached to the other end of said arm and adjustable with respect to said arm about each of two transverse axes; a mirror mounted on said connector; adjustment means for adjusting the orientation of said connector and said mirror with respect to said arm about said axes, said adjustment means extending along said arm from the vicinity of said body to said connector and formed of a plurality of rods connected together and to said connector by universal joints.

25. A mirror construction comprising a housing which includes a pair of longitudinal compartments separated by a centrally positioned web which, with the compartments, defines a pair of outwardly facing channels one on each side of the housing, an arm having one section thereof which is connected to the housing by a pivot connection and which in a storage condition lies in one of the channels, a second section having one end pivoted to the end of the first section remote from the pivot connection, and the other end of the second section having a mirror mounted thereon for pivotal movement about at least one axis, and a mirror adjustment mechanism extending from adjacent the housing through the arm sections to the mirror.
